Description:
4,5-Dioxopentanoic acid, also known as 2,3-dioxopentanoic acid, is an organic compound characterized by its dicarbonyl functional groups, specifically two ketone groups located at the 4th and 5th positions of a five-carbon chain. This compound typically appears as a white to off-white solid and is soluble in polar solvents due to its carboxylic acid group, which can engage in hydrogen bonding. The presence of the dicarbonyl moiety contributes to its reactivity, making it a potential intermediate in various organic synthesis reactions. It can participate in condensation reactions and may serve as a building block for more complex molecules. Additionally, 4,5-dioxopentanoic acid can be involved in biochemical pathways, particularly in the metabolism of certain amino acids. Its CAS number, 5976-90-9, is used for identification in chemical databases and regulatory contexts. As with many organic compounds, handling should be done with care, considering potential hazards associated with its reactivity and toxicity.
Formula:C5H6O4
InChI:InChI=1S/C5H6O4/c6-3-4(7)1-2-5(8)9/h3H,1-2H2,(H,8,9)
InChI key:InChIKey=YHUFRVYVNKGICT-UHFFFAOYSA-N
SMILES:C(CCC(O)=O)(C=O)=O
Synonyms:- 4,5-Dioxovaleric acid
- Glutaraldehydic acid, 4-oxo-
- Pentanoic Acid, 4,5-Dioxo-
- γ,δ-Dioxovaleric acid
- 4,5-Dioxopentanoic acid
